Proper maintenance is key to extending the lifespan of vehicle wraps. Regular cleaning with mild soap and water can help preserve the vibrant colors and prevent damage from dirt or environmental factors. Avoiding harsh chemicals and automatic car washes is also recommended to maintain the wrap's integrity.
Typically, a well-maintained vehicle wrap can last between five to seven years, depending on the quality of the materials used and the conditions it is exposed to.
